Tomcat6启动时 重复加载和警告

问题描述

在MyEclipse下启动Tomcat6,关于控制台信息我有2个问题,请高手多多指教?1.为什么会重复一些操作,有好几个,如2010-3-3110:21:10org.apache.struts.validator.ValidatorPlugIninitResources信息:Loadingvalidationrulesfilefrom'/org/apache/struts/validator/validator-rules.xml'2010-3-3110:21:10org.apache.struts.validator.ValidatorPlugIninitResources信息:Loadingvalidationrulesfilefrom'/WEB-INF/validation.xml'2010-3-3110:21:11org.apache.catalina.startup.HostConfigdeployWAR信息:Deployingwebapplicationarchivestruts-cookbook-1.3.10.war又如2010-3-3110:21:12org.apache.struts.validator.ValidatorPlugIninitResources信息:Loadingvalidationrulesfilefrom'/org/apache/struts/validator/validator-rules.xml'2010-3-3110:21:12org.apache.struts.validator.ValidatorPlugIninitResources信息:Loadingvalidationrulesfilefrom'/WEB-INF/validation.xml'2010-3-3110:21:12org.apache.catalina.startup.HostConfigdeployWAR信息:Deployingwebapplicationarchivestruts-el-example-1.3.10.war两者操作一样,为什么Tomcat会做2次2.一些警告怎么解决?2010-3-3110:21:15org.apache.struts.config.impl.ModuleConfigImpladdFormBeanConfig警告:OverridingActionFormofnamelocaleForm这个警告又怎么解决?(一)警告:Ignoredelement'init-param'aschildof'servlet'.2010-3-3110:21:18org.apache.myfaces.webapp.webxml.WebXmlParserreadServlet警告:Ignoredelement'init-param'aschildof'servlet'.2010-3-3110:21:18org.apache.myfaces.webapp.webxml.WebXmlParserreadServlet警告:Ignoredelement'init-param'aschildof'servlet'.这个警告怎么解决,它也有2次,郁闷啦。(二)警告:Resourceorg/apache/struts/action/ActionResources_zh_CN.propertiesNotFound.2010-3-3110:21:27org.apache.struts.util.PropertyMessageResourcesloadLocale警告:Resourceorg/apache/struts/action/ActionResources_zh.propertiesNotFound.至于这个警告,我在网上已经找到解决方法啦说是要下个英文的ActionResources,转码下就好了

解决方案

解决方案二:
1,它可能是你的webapps里有多个struts项目吧2,那个是配置web.xml文件时用的init-param参数,有些是要配置的,有些不用配置。关系不大
解决方案三:
非常感谢jsutchenjie,我按照你说的去查下,看行不行
解决方案四:
我把tomcat自带的一些例子工程从wenapps转移出来那些警告都没有而且只花了3秒钟如下2010-3-3113:57:23org.apache.catalina.core.AprLifecycleListenerinit信息:Anolderversion1.1.9oftheAPRbasedApacheTomcatNativelibraryisinstalled,whileTomcatrecommendsversiongreaterthen1.1.102010-3-3113:57:23org.apache.catalina.core.AprLifecycleListenerinit信息:LoadedAPRbasedApacheTomcatNativelibrary1.1.9.2010-3-3113:57:23org.apache.catalina.core.AprLifecycleListenerinit信息:APRcapabilities:IPv6[true],sendfile[true],acceptfilters[false],random[true].2010-3-3113:57:24org.apache.coyote.http11.Http11AprProtocolinit信息:InitializingCoyoteHTTP/1.1onhttp-80802010-3-3113:57:24org.apache.coyote.ajp.AjpAprProtocolinit信息:InitializingCoyoteAJP/1.3onajp-80092010-3-3113:57:24org.apache.catalina.startup.Catalinaload信息:Initializationprocessedin1042ms2010-3-3113:57:24org.apache.catalina.core.StandardServicestart信息:StartingserviceCatalina2010-3-3113:57:24org.apache.catalina.core.StandardEnginestart信息:StartingServletEngine:ApacheTomcat/6.0.162010-3-3113:57:25org.apache.catalina.core.StandardContextaddApplicationListener信息:Thelistener"com.tonbeller.tbutils.res.ResourcesFactoryContextListener"isalreadyconfiguredforthiscontext.Theduplicatedefinitionhasbeenignored.2010-3-3113:57:28org.apache.coyote.http11.Http11AprProtocolstart信息:StartingCoyoteHTTP/1.1onhttp-80802010-3-3113:57:28org.apache.coyote.ajp.AjpAprProtocolstart信息:StartingCoyoteAJP/1.3onajp-80092010-3-3113:57:28org.apache.catalina.startup.Catalinastart信息:Serverstartupin3879ms
解决方案五:
如果能把这个解决就好啦2010-3-3113:57:25org.apache.catalina.core.StandardContextaddApplicationListener信息:Thelistener"com.tonbeller.tbutils.res.ResourcesFactoryContextListener"isalreadyconfiguredforthiscontext.Theduplicatedefinitionhasbeenignored.
解决方案六:
我刚刚也碰到类似问题了,请问有人知道怎么解决么?
解决方案七:
重复定义了一些东西
解决方案八:
context.xml
解决方案九:
1、struts-cookbook-1.3.10这个放在了webapps目录下2、在你的tomcatconfCatalinalocalhost目录下有一个webapp.xml指向了webapps/struts-cookbook-1.3.103、你的tomcatconfserver.xml的appBase目录配置为webapps了<Hostname="localhost"debug="0"appBase="webapps"unpackWARs="true"autoDeploy="true"xmlValidation="false"xmlNamespaceAware="false">解决方法:1、如果webapps目录下只有一个应用,那就把tomcatconfserver.xml的appBase="";2、如果webapps目录有多个应用,则:2.1、删除tomcatconfCatalinalocalhost文件,访问的时候,需要带上struts-cookbook-1.3.102.2、将struts-cookbook-1.3.10从webapps目录移出,修改tomcatconfCatalinalocalhost目录下webapp.xml指向struts-cookbook-1.3.10

时间: 2024-10-05 01:00:08

Tomcat6启动时 重复加载和警告的相关文章

win7通过cmd命令禁止文件启动时弹出警告窗口的方法

  现在电脑中都会安装很多的杀毒软件,对自己的电脑进行保护,以防一些文件对电脑进行恶性的破坏,这对于系统来说是件好事,可以有效保护我们的电脑,但是每一次打开一个未知文件的时候,都会弹出安全警告提示窗口,很多情况下该文件对于电脑并没有任何的威胁,每次都会跳出各种提示,让用户看的很心烦.那么怎么才能让安全警告提示窗口不再弹出呢?下面小编就以win7系统为例,教大家Win7如何使用命令禁止文件启动时弹出警告窗口. win7通过禁止文件启动时弹出警告窗口的方法 1.使用组合快捷键win键+r键打开运行窗

Tomcat启动时项目重复加载所导致资源初始化两次的问题

最近在项目开发测试的时候,发现Tomcat启动时项目重复加载,导致资源初始化两次的问题 导致该问题的原因: 如下图:在Eclipse中将Server Locations设置为"Use Tomcat installation(takes control of Tomcat installation)"时, 就会导致该问题! 根本原因: 解决方法一: 把server.xml中的context删除掉

jboss启动出现死循环的警告

问题描述 jboss启动出现死循环的警告 jboss 4.2.2 启动时出现警告,死循环WARN [arjLoggerI18N] [com.arjuna.ats.internal.arjuna.recovery.Listener_2] Listener - IOException 解决方案 清掉所有jboss里面的所有项目,重启试试 解决方案二: 试了一下还是不行,换jboss版本也不行 解决方案三: 问题已经解决,换了SDK版本,测试过了JDK1.6就是不行,换到1.7就OK,具体原因不知.

struts2 3 15-Struts2.2升级到2.3.15 启动时出错,能帮看下是什么原因不

问题描述 Struts2.2升级到2.3.15 启动时出错,能帮看下是什么原因不 [ERROR]: [2013-12-02 20:30:41] com.opensymphony.xwork2.util.logging.commons.CommonsLogger.error(CommonsLogger.java:38): Dispatcher initialization failed Unable to load configuration. - Class: java.net.PlainSoc

横竖屏切换-android app启动时根据是手机端还是Pad端进行横竖屏判断,以及不同布局

问题描述 android app启动时根据是手机端还是Pad端进行横竖屏判断,以及不同布局 如何判断一个app,如果运行在平板上,就横屏展示,如果运行在手机上就竖屏展示.而且在这两个端不允许横竖屏切换.而且MainActivity得长的不一样.意思就是要有两套布局.需要建什么资源文件夹 解决方案 http://jingyan.baidu.com/article/455a9950aa8aaea16627788a.html

win7和linux15.04双系统电脑启动时usb键盘上下键没作用

问题描述 win7和linux15.04双系统电脑启动时usb键盘上下键没作用 win7和linux15.04双系统电脑启动时usb键盘上下键没作用,求教 解决方案 首先开机的时候按del f1 f2 f12(不同机器不同)有没有反应,能不能进cmos设置如果不行,那键盘没接好或者坏了.在cmos设置中上下有没有反应,如果没有,键盘坏了.如果有,检查usb设置中usb keyboard support是否启用. 解决方案二: 我双系统启动过程中选择系统的时候usb键盘也不能用 不过笔记本上自带的

XP系统注册表如何还原到上次成功启动时

  虽然目前新电脑配置都比较高端,所以安装的多是win7系统,由于大很多用户都还是使用着老电脑,还有一些低端配置电脑,都还使用着Windows XP系统,许多电脑用户可能对XP系统的注册表不怎么熟悉,注册表的用处比较大,用户在使用电脑过程中,难免会遇到一些小问题故障,有的系统故障可以通过注册表来解决,比如XP系统出现文件损坏或者丢失,导致无法成功进入系统,我们可以让XP系统注册表还原到上次成功启动时的状态,电脑也就能够成功进入到系统. Windows将其配置信息存储在一个称为注册表的数据库中,该

Vs.NET IDE启动时the application cannot start.的解决办法

application|解决 Visual Studio .NET 启动时"the application cannot start."的解决办法 一般IDE不能启动有以下两种原因:1.不能加载msxml3.dll2.不能加载mso.dll *不能加载msxml3.dll 该种问题我相信最多,应该是无法创建Msxml2.DOMDocument对象造成的,可以用下面的代码进行检验你的系统:Set x = CreateObject("Msxml2.DOMDocument"

Outlook启动时提示:找不到文件Outlook.pst文件

Outlook启动提示"找不到文件Outlook.pst文件" 解决方法: 1. 开始 –> 运行 –> cmd 2. 在DOS下,用CD 切换到 Outlook.exe 可执行文件目录下(安装目录如:C:\Program Files\Microsoft Office\OFFICExx) xx为office的版本号,不同版本的版本号不同,如Outlook2010的版本号为14 3. 使用命令 outlook /importprf .\.prf 进行初始化 Outlook 数